Transaction 38924fa9516aa748010c4271f12294ec51e485ad53cc1668a757a834452284a7
1 Input
1 Output
-
38924fa9516aa748010c4271f12294ec51e485ad53cc1668a757a834452284a7:0
- value
- 2077825
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 47012805c39457be842450b761756a37da559287 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17USMxtz8PEQN7W67YexLuynLa87ARDhTp